Форум 1С
Программистам, бухгалтерам, администраторам, пользователям
Задай вопрос - получи решение проблемы
22 ноя 2024, 11:41

аналог сложного PIVOT в консоли отчетов 1С

Автор Sergey1980, 02 фев 2015, 22:27

0 Пользователей и 1 гость просматривают эту тему.

Sergey1980

Привет уважаемые единомышленники,! Возник один вопрос по простенько запросу из 1С.  Я только начинающий в данной программе, осваиваю консоль отчетов, на хитром языке программирования))
За плечами больше десятка законченных проектов клиент северных приложений на других платформах и языках. Помогите пожалуйста со следующим- есть ли аналог pivot в языке 1С?  Сел с какой то лажей. Есть всего один документ-  заказ поставщику. В нем есть все необходимые данные для выгрузки сводного отчета. Это поставщик, порт отправки,склад назначения,дата отправки,брутто, объем, количество коробок, сумма заказа. Как мне правильно написать запрос, чтобы в заголовке строк были следующие поля - поставщик, порт отправки, склад назначения. В качестве заголовка столбцов выступал номер недели, и под каждым номером недели выводилось общее брутто, объем, количество коробок и общая сумма заказа?

MuI_I_Ika

PIVOT - это транспонирование таблицы как я понимаю. То есть строки сделать в колонки.

Такой функции нет. Если нужно, то придется делать левое соединение.

Цитата: Sergey1980 от 02 фев 2015, 22:27чтобы в заголовке строк были следующие поля - поставщик, порт отправки, склад назначения. В качестве заголовка столбцов выступал номер недели, и под каждым номером недели выводилось общее брутто, объем, количество коробок и общая сумма заказа

Вообще такие вещи делают так. Сначала выбирают данные обычным запросом, а потом уже в макет кидают данные как нужно.


Теги:

Похожие темы (5)

Рейтинг@Mail.ru

Поиск